EC3689 Datasheet, PDF (1/8 Pages) E-CMOS Corporation – 800KHz Synchronous Step-up Converter with 5.5A Switches
800KHz Synchronous Step-up
Converter with 5.5A Switches
EC3689
General Description
Features
The EC3689 devices provide a power supply solution for
products powered by either a one-cell Li-Ion or Li-polymer
battery. The converter generates a stable output voltage
that is either adjusted by an external resistor divider or
fixed internally on the chip. It provides high efficient power
conversion and is capable of delivering output currents up
to 2.1A at 5.3V at a supply voltage down to 2.9V. The
maximum peak current in the step-up switch is limited to a
value of 5.5A. The EC3689 operates at 800KHz switching
frequency and enters pulse-skip-mode (PSM) operation at
light load currents to maintain high efficiency over the
entire load current range. During shutdown, the load is
completely disconnected from the battery.
◆ Synchronous Step-up Converter with 2.1A Output
Current From 2.9V Input
◆ Wide VIN Range From 2.9V to 5.5V
◆ Input Under-voltage Lockout Protection
◆ Fixed and Adjustable Output Voltage
◆ Built-in Output Over-voltage Protection
◆ Light-Load Pulse Skip Mode
◆ Load Disconnect During Shutdown
◆ Output Short Circuit Protection
◆ Thermal Shutdown Protection
◆ Available in a SOP8(Exposed PAD) Packages
APPLICATIONS
◆ Power Bank
◆ USB Charging Port (5V)
◆ DC/DC Micro Modules
